Razon's of Guagua is located at Level 1, Robinsons Galleria, Ortigas, Quezon City. This is a Philippine restaurant near the Robinsons Galleria.The average price range at Razon's of Guagua is around ₱ 350 / Person,and the opening hours are 10:00 - 20:00.Razon's of Guagua is a well-known gourmet restaurant in the Robinsons Galleria area. There are different kinds of food in Razon's of Guagua that are worth trying. If you have any questions,please contact +63275509748.

    This is my favorite halo-halo joint ever! Super loved their halo-halo. I guess the simplicity of the ingredients containing only saba, beans, macapuno and leche flan (compared to other halo-halo with a whole lot more ingredients), and the fine ice which made all the difference.

    They changed what Halo Halo can be. Instead of a mixture of sorts they focused only on three ingredients- banana, macapuno and leche flan on top. Since am not a fan of overly sweet desserts, I had the macapuno taken out. It was still hard to mix but eventually enjoyed, in my point of view, a better Halo Halo. The ice was finer too and light.
